1. Pinterest's 2026 Color Predictions: An Overview

The Power of Pinterest as a Trend Barometer

With billions of monthly beauty searches, Pinterest functions as a global mood board of consumer desires and creative inspiration. Its platform data-driven insights enable marketers to anticipate trending palettes before they saturate the market.

Color Families Forecasted for 2026

The 2026 palette favors a dynamic balance between earthy tones and bold statement colors. Expect muted clay reds, warm beige, verdant greens, and accents of vibrant citrus—an evolution that symbolizes grounded self-expression.

These color shifts echo growing consumer priorities for sustainability, wellness, and authenticity. The trend towards nature-inspired palettes parallels the movement towards eco-conscious choices in products, including clean and cruelty-free beauty.

2. The Science of Color Psychology in Beauty

Emotional Responses to Color

Colors evoke subconscious emotional reactions: blue induces calm, red energizes, green suggests health, and orange inspires warmth. Brands leverage these associations to enhance consumer connection, especially in categories like skincare and makeup.

Color as a Signal of Brand Values

Strategic use of palette communicates a brand’s personality and ethics. For example, pastel greens and browns align with organic messaging, while metallics denote luxury and innovation. 3. Integrating Pinterest’s Palette into Product Design

Packaging: The First Touchpoint

In a sea of options, subtle intentionally chosen colors make packaging stand out. Designers blend Pinterest’s trend forecasts with practical considerations like shelf visibility and tactile finishes to entice buyers and support storytelling.

Formula and Product Aesthetics

Beyond packaging, color influences the product’s hue—think of lipsticks reflecting trending reds or facial mists tinted with soft greens. This alignment crafts a coherent visual identity that doubles as product utility and aspirational appeal.
